165 Loreley is a very large Main belt asteroid.
It was discovered by C. H. F. Peters on August 9, 1876 in Clinton, New York and named after the Lorelei, a figure in German folklore.
In the late 1990s, a network of astronomers worldwide gathered lightcurve data that was ultimately used to derive the spin states and shape models of 10 new asteroids, including (165) Loreley. [1][2]
One stellar occultation by Loreley has been observed, on July 20, 2003.
